On Wed, Dec 23, 2020 at 07:57:04AM -0800, Chang S. Bae wrote: > init_fpstate is used to record the initial xstate value for convenience
convenience?
> and covers all the states. But it is wasteful to cover large states all > with trivial initial data. > > Limit init_fpstate by clarifying its size and coverage, which are all but > dynamic user states. The dynamic states are assumed to be large but having > initial data with zeros. > > No functional change until the kernel supports dynamic user states.
What does that mean?
This patch either makes no functional change or it does...
> Signed-off-by: Chang S. Bae <chang.seok.bae@intel.com> > Reviewed-by: Len Brown <len.brown@intel.com> > Cc: x86@kernel.org > Cc: linux-kernel@vger.kernel.org > --- > Changes from v2: > * Updated the changelog for clarification. > * Updated the code comments. > --- > arch/x86/include/asm/fpu/internal.h | 18 +++++++++++++++--- > arch/x86/include/asm/fpu/xstate.h | 1 + > arch/x86/kernel/fpu/core.c | 4 ++-- > arch/x86/kernel/fpu/xstate.c | 4 ++-- > 4 files changed, 20 insertions(+), 7 deletions(-) > > diff --git a/arch/x86/include/asm/fpu/internal.h b/arch/x86/include/asm/fpu/internal.h > index 37ea5e37f21c..bbdd304719c6 100644 > --- a/arch/x86/include/asm/fpu/internal.h > +++ b/arch/x86/include/asm/fpu/internal.h > @@ -80,6 +80,18 @@ static __always_inline __pure bool use_fxsr(void) > > extern union fpregs_state init_fpstate; > > +static inline u64 get_init_fpstate_mask(void) > +{ > + /* init_fpstate covers states in fpu->state. */ > + return (xfeatures_mask_all & ~xfeatures_mask_user_dynamic); > +}
If you're going to introduce such a helper, then use it everywhere in the code:
$ git grep "xfeatures_mask_all & ~xfeatures_mask_user_dynamic" arch/x86/kernel/fpu/core.c:239: dst_fpu->state_mask = xfeatures_mask_all & ~xfeatures_mask_user_dynamic; arch/x86/kernel/fpu/xstate.c:148: else if (mask == (xfeatures_mask_all & ~xfeatures_mask_user_dynamic)) arch/x86/kernel/fpu/xstate.c:932: current->thread.fpu.state_mask = (xfeatures_mask_all & ~xfeatures_mask_user_dynamic);
and if you do that, do that in a separate pre-patch which does only this conversion.
